Job description

Find your purpose at CentraCare as a Health Unit Coordinator team member in the Birth Center at St Cloud Hospital!

As a Health Unit Coordinator (HUC) for the Birth Center, you serve a vital role in being the communication link for the unit. Responsibilities will include greeting and assisting patients/families, guests, and providers as well as managing telephone communications, organizing and maintaining patient charts, and performing clerical and receptionist duties to support patient care.

  • Schedule
    • Part-time | 36 hours every two weeks | Onsite
    • 12hr day/night rotation | 7am-7:30pm & 7pm-7:30am
    • Every 3rd weekend (Fri-Sun) | holidays per unit policy
  • Pay and Benefits
    • Starting pay begins at $17.83 per hour and increases with experience
      • Pay range: $16.59-$24.92
    • Earn extra pay for working evening/night/weekend shifts
    • Part time benefits : medical, dental, PTO, retirement, employee discounts and more!
    • Tuition reimbursement and college grant programs available
  • Qualifications
    • High School diploma or equivalent experience/knowledge required.
    • One year experience with office procedures and equipment with computer experience preferred.
    • Knowledge of medical terminology preferred.
